In January, Erdemli, Turkey experiences a blend of cool temperatures and significant rainfall. With a maximum of 17°C (64°F) and an average of 10°C (51°F), the month is characterized by chilly days and nighttime lows dipping to around 2°C (37°F). It’s also the wettest month of the year, receiving 132 mm (5.2 in) of precipitation across approximately 10 days. The air is often humid, with an average humidity level of 79%, creating a crisp coastal atmosphere. In Erdemli, Turkey, January is marked by a notable peak in precipitation, where 132 mm (5.2 in) of rain falls over approximately 10 days. This substantial amount sets the tone for the winter months, with January generally experiencing the highest levels of rainfall compared to the rest of the year. Following this, February and March see a significant drop, with precipitation levels reducing to 70 mm (2.8 in) and 72 mm (2.8 in), respectively. As spring approaches, precipitation continues to decline, culminating in much drier months, with May recording just 34 mm (1.3 in). Interestingly, the drier summer months—July and August—bring only 16 mm (0.6 in) each, while the year wraps up with the heavier rains of December at 160 mm (6.3 in). This trend highlights a typical Mediterranean climate in Erdemli, characterized by wet winters and dry summers, providing a rhythmic cycle that nurtures its lush surroundings.
January in Erdemli, Turkey, sees a considerable humidity level of 79%, setting the tone for a month that often feels quite damp. As the season progresses into February, humidity slightly rises to 80%, peaking before a gradual decline begins in March with 76%. This downward trend continues until June, where humidity drops to its annual low of 48% in July, creating a more comfortable atmosphere. By August, the relative humidity remains low at 41%, but then begins to increase once again, particularly noticeable in the latter months of the year. October brings a rise to 64%, followed by November's 74%, and December wraps up the year with an 81% surge, thus highlighting a distinct shift from the dry summer months back to a more humid winter climate. In Erdemli, Turkey, the January winds set the tone for the year with an average speed of 4.0 m/s (9 mph), making it the windiest month. As winter transitions into spring, February experiences a noticeable dip, with winds mellowing to 3.2 m/s (7 mph). However, as March arrives, the winds pick up slightly again to 3.9 m/s (9 mph), hinting at the rejuvenation of spring. This trend of fluctuating wind speeds continues as the months progress, with calmer conditions prevailing in the late spring and summer, where average speeds hover around 2.6 to 2.8 m/s (6 mph). Interestingly, there's a resurgence in wind strength during the fall and winter months, as November and December bring winds back up to 3.0 m/s (7 mph) and 3.9 m/s (9 mph), respectively.
